Oracle事件易用性与游离性的完美结合(oracle事件的特点)
Oracle事件:易用性与游离性的完美结合
Oracle数据库是全球知名的关系型数据库管理系统之一,除了其强大的可扩展性和高度可靠性之外,易用性和游离性也是Oracle重要的特点之一。
Oracle数据库的易用性是Oracle 12c中的一项新功能,它改变了以往需要大量手动工作来完成的管理任务,例如备份和恢复,故障排除和优化。Oracle 12c中的自动化功能可以大幅提高数据库管理员的工作效率,同时减少人为错误的发生。
例如,请看下面这个例子:
假设我们有一个名为“student”的表格,里面记录了学生的姓名,学号和班级信息。
现在,我们想要批量查询学生的信息并将它们导出为CSV格式的文件。在旧版本的Oracle数据库中,我们需要编写一个复杂的SQL查询脚本,并手动将查询结果导出到文件中。但是,在Oracle 12c中,我们只需要使用以下命令即可实现相同的结果:
$ sqlplus user/password
SQL> SET SQLFORMAT CSV
SQL> SPOOL /tmp/students.csv
SQL> SELECT * FROM student;
SQL> SPOOL OFF
SQL> EXIT
可以看到,在Oracle 12c中,我们不仅仅能够使用简单的命令完成复杂的查询操作,而且还可以将查询结果自动导出为指定格式的文件——这使得我们的数据库管理工作变得更简单,更高效。
在易用性之外,Oracle数据库的游离性也是它的一项重要特点。游离性指的是数据库运行时的独立性,即数据库实例可以独立于操作系统运行,这使得在多平台环境下进行数据库部署和管理变得更加便捷。
例如,在Linux操作系统下,我们可以使用以下命令来启动Oracle数据库实例:
$ export ORACLE_HOME=/u01/app/oracle/product/12.1.0/db_1
$ export PATH=$ORACLE_HOME/bin:$PATH
$ export ORACLE_SID=orcl
$ sqlplus / as sysdba
SQL> startup
在这个例子中,我们使用了Linux操作系统的shell命令来设置Oracle数据库实例的环境变量,并使用SQL*Plus工具启动实例。
此外,在Oracle数据库实例启动时,我们还可以使用以下命令来检查该实例是否已成功启动:
$ ps -ef | grep orcl
这个命令会返回正在运行的所有包含“orcl”关键词的进程。
Oracle数据库的易用性和游离性的完美结合,使得数据库的部署、管理和维护变得更加简单、高效、可靠。相信随着越来越多的企业和组织使用Oracle数据库,它的易用性和游离性将会进一步得到强化和优化,成为更适合大众使用的数据库管理系统。